vue中為什么data必須是函數(shù) vue中什么時(shí)候需要set屬性?
vue中什么時(shí)候需要set屬性?vue在可以更新數(shù)據(jù)了數(shù)據(jù)不過(guò)是沒(méi)有更新視圖的時(shí)候就要在用set方法了。我們?cè)陂_(kāi)發(fā)過(guò)程中會(huì)遇見(jiàn)一種情況:當(dāng)生成vue實(shí)例后,立即給數(shù)據(jù)變量定義時(shí),有時(shí)并應(yīng)該不會(huì)手動(dòng)沒(méi)更
vue中什么時(shí)候需要set屬性?
vue在可以更新數(shù)據(jù)了數(shù)據(jù)不過(guò)是沒(méi)有更新視圖的時(shí)候就要在用set方法了。
我們?cè)陂_(kāi)發(fā)過(guò)程中會(huì)遇見(jiàn)一種情況:當(dāng)生成vue實(shí)例后,立即給數(shù)據(jù)變量定義時(shí),有時(shí)并應(yīng)該不會(huì)手動(dòng)沒(méi)更新到視圖上去。也就是如果不是在實(shí)例創(chuàng)建角色之后添加新的屬性到實(shí)例上,它不可能可以觸發(fā)視圖更新。
造成這種原因是是因?yàn)槭蹺S5的限制,Vue.js不能檢測(cè)檢測(cè)到對(duì)象屬性的再添加或刪掉。畢竟Vue.js在初始化實(shí)例時(shí)將屬性轉(zhuǎn)為getter/setter,所以才屬性必須在data對(duì)象上才能讓Vue.js可以轉(zhuǎn)換它,才能讓它是吶喊之聲的。
因此綜上如果沒(méi)有方法里面單純的自動(dòng)更新數(shù)組Array的話(huà),要使用();如果不是方法里面同時(shí)有數(shù)組和對(duì)象的更新,再不能操作data去掉。
vue連接小程序獲取不到數(shù)據(jù)?
很有可能是而且你的網(wǎng)絡(luò)直接出現(xiàn)故障了,或是系統(tǒng)文件丟失了
vue v-model里面可以是函數(shù)嗎?
不可以哦的,v-model不能是基本上數(shù)據(jù)類(lèi)型
vuex 數(shù)據(jù)量有要求嗎?
理論上沒(méi)有,vuex存儲(chǔ)在內(nèi)村并非磁盤(pán),因?yàn)槟愕?。?nèi)存能存多大就多大
vue包含了js嗎?
中有了。
vue是JavaScript裸芯片成的框架,是一套用于形成完整用戶(hù)界面的漸進(jìn)式JavaScript框架,能基于強(qiáng)大的功能。Vue.js的目標(biāo)是是從盡很有可能很簡(jiǎn)單API利用服務(wù)控制器的數(shù)據(jù)解除綁定和兩種的視圖組件。
本教程操作環(huán)境:windows7系統(tǒng)、vue2.9.6版、DellG3電腦。
javaScript是不運(yùn)行在瀏覽器端的腳本語(yǔ)言,JavaScript主要注意解決的是前端與用戶(hù)交互的問(wèn)題,和使用交互與數(shù)據(jù)交互,JavaScript是瀏覽器解釋什么不能執(zhí)行的。
Vue(讀音/vju/,傳說(shuō)中的view)是一套作用于構(gòu)建用戶(hù)界面的漸進(jìn)式發(fā)展JavaScript框架。與其他超級(jí)重量級(jí)框架有所不同的是,Vue需要自底向上增量開(kāi)發(fā)的設(shè)計(jì)。Vue的核心庫(kù)只打聽(tīng)一下視圖層,但是太不容易去學(xué)習(xí),相當(dāng)容易與其它庫(kù)或僅是項(xiàng)目整合。再者,Vue完全有能力驅(qū)動(dòng)程序按結(jié)構(gòu)單文件組件和Vue生態(tài)系統(tǒng)允許的庫(kù)開(kāi)發(fā)的古怪單頁(yè)應(yīng)用。